Overview

The Postgraduate Certificate in Humanitarian Negotiation Ethics equips professionals with advanced skills to navigate complex ethical dilemmas in humanitarian contexts. Designed for humanitarian workers, policymakers, and negotiators, this program focuses on ethical decision-making, conflict resolution, and negotiation strategies.


Through practical case studies and expert-led training, participants gain the tools to address challenges in crisis zones while upholding humanitarian principles. Ideal for those seeking to enhance their negotiation expertise and make a meaningful impact in global humanitarian efforts.

Course structure

• Introduction to Humanitarian Negotiation Ethics
• Advanced Ethical Frameworks in Crisis Contexts
• Conflict Resolution Techniques for Humanitarian Settings
• Cultural Sensitivity and Ethical Decision-Making
• Legal and Policy Applications in Humanitarian Negotiation
• Communication Strategies for Ethical Engagement
• Case Studies in Humanitarian Negotiation Ethics
• Risk Management and Ethical Dilemmas in Field Operations
• Stakeholder Engagement and Ethical Accountability
• Monitoring and Evaluation of Ethical Negotiation Practices
